U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ND, AS A COMMUNITY OF LEARNING, MAINTAINS A STRONG COMMITMENT TO TEACHING EXCELLENCE, SCHOLARLY ENGAGEMENT, AND FRUITFUL STUDENT-FACULTY INTERACTION. THE MISSION OF THE UNIVERSITY IS TO DEVELOP IN ITS STUDENTS' CAPACITIES FOR (CONTINUED ON SCHEDULE O) CRITICAL ANALYSIS, AESTHETIC APPRECIATION, SOUND JUDGMENT, AND APT EXPRESSION THAT WILL SUSTAIN A LIFETIME OF INTELLECTUAL CURIOSITY, ACTIVE INQUIRY, AND REASONED INDEPENDENCE. A PUGET SOUND EDUCATION, BOTH ACADEMIC AND COCURRICULAR, ENCOURAGES A RICH KNOWLEDGE OF SELF AND OTHERS; AN APPRECIATION OF COMMONALITY AND DIFFERENCE; THE FULL, OPEN, AND CIVIL DISCUSSION OF IDEAS; THOUGHTFUL MORAL DISCOURSE; AND THE INTEGRATION OF LEARNING, PREPARING THE UNIVERSITY'S GRADUATES TO MEET THE HIGHEST TESTS OF DEMOCRATIC CITIZENSHIP. SUCH AN EDUCATION SEEKS TO LIBERATE EACH PERSON'S FULLEST INTELLECTUAL AND HUMAN POTENTIAL TO ASSIST IN THE UNFOLDING OF CREATIVE AND USEFUL LIVES.

| Position | Base | Bonus | Other | Benefits | Total |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
President & Trustee Board Member Above 90th percentile | $496k | — | $2k | $34k | $675k $747k |
Executive Vice President & CFO Above 90th percentile | $357k | — | — | $22k | $421k $466k |
VP for University Relations Vice President Above 90th percentilevs Education peers nationwide | $332k | — | — | $26k | $419k $463k |
VP General Counsel Vice President Above 90th percentilevs Education peers nationwide | $286k | — | — | $29k | $348k $385k |
Faculty Highest Compensated Employee Above 90th percentile | $60k | $625 | $236k | $5k | $305k $337k |
Faculty Highest Compensated Employee Above 90th percentile | — | — | $276k | $6k | $282k $312k |
VP for Enrollment Vice President 75th to 90th percentilevs Education peers nationwide | $213k | — | — | $21k | $248k $274k |
VP for Student Affairs & Dean of Students Vice President 75th to 90th percentilevs Education peers nationwide | $208k | — | — | $21k | $242k $267k |
Interim Provost (thru 7/23) Officer (Unspecified) | $183k | $21k | — | $17k | $238k $263k |
AVP for Constituent Relations Highest Compensated Employee 75th to 90th percentile | $91k | $625 | $105k | $23k | $226k $249k |
Faculty Highest Compensated Employee 75th to 90th percentile | $214k | $625 | — | $5k | $224k $248k |
Provost (from 7/23) Officer (Unspecified) | $177k | $20k | $2k | $9k | $215k $238k |
VP Institutional Equity & Diversity Vice President Median to 75th percentilevs Education peers nationwide | $192k | — | — | $10k | $213k $236k |
Faculty Highest Compensated Employee 75th to 90th percentile | $195k | — | — | $5k | $203k $225k |
AVP for Facilities Services Key Employee Median to 75th percentile | $165k | $625 | — | $21k | $197k $218k |
AVP for Financial Planning & Analysis Officer (Unspecified) | $147k | $625 | — | $10k | $166k $184k |
AVP for Finance Officer (Unspecified) | $140k | $625 | — | $16k | $166k $183k |
Former Provost Former Officer/director/trustee 25th percentile to medianvs Education peers nationwide | $131k | $625 | — | $10k | $155k $172k |
Teal figures restate each filed amount in 2026 dollars.
Estimated with Seattle-Tacoma-Bellevue, WA metro-area CPI-U, restating filed pay into April 2026 dollars. A restatement of past pay, not current or projected pay.

Common questions about TH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ND
What does the Board Member of TH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ND earn?
In 2023, the Board Member of TH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ND received $675,409 in total compensation. This pay is in the top 10% for Board Member roles among Education organizations in Washington: at least 9 in 10 comparable filings report less. Based on IRS Form 990 data.
How does Board Member pay at TH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ND compare with similar nonprofits?
Compared with the same role at Education organizations in Washington, the 2023 pay of the Board Member at TH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ND falls in the top 10%. In 2023, the highest total compensation at TH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ND equaled 0.4% of the organization's total expenses. The median for education organizations is 7%.
What are TH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ND's revenue and expenses?
In 2023, THE UNIVERSITY OF PUGET SOUND reported $151.6M in total revenue and $166.5M in total expenses on its IRS Form 990.
